
As the band's Fall tour concludes, Maylene & The Sons of Disaster have updated the fans on the latest from the band,
including announcing ther start date for tracking their new, aptly titled album, III...
"Tour is almost over and then the real challenge starts....Hey guys it has been a while since we have posted anything. Well lets start from the beginning! From the famous words of Mitch thats a good place to start!! We have only a few days left on our fall tour and it has been a blast. All the bands have been so fun to hang with and have the honor of sharing the stage with. For all of those who have been waiting, we offically start tracking the new record December 1st. We are slotted until the the second week of Feb. then we go to Australia for Sound Wave and then hopefully start a U.S support tour for the new record in March and April. So we are busy trying to get everything finished before pre-production. We have allot of things in the works and can't really give anything away but we are excited to bring you some new material. Guys thanks again for all the support and we are ready for a new year and a new record for Maylene. Can't wait to bring it to you guys.......God Bless
Kelly"
